What Is Wholesale Trading? A Complete Beginner's Guide
Introduction
Wholesale trading plays a vital role in global commerce by connecting manufacturers with businesses that need products in bulk. Instead of selling directly to consumers, wholesale companies supply retailers, distributors, and organizations with large quantities of goods at competitive prices. This helps businesses reduce costs, maintain inventory, and meet customer demand efficiently.
What Is Wholesale Trading?
Wholesale trading is the process of purchasing products in bulk from manufacturers or authorized suppliers and selling them to other businesses rather than individual customers. Wholesale companies typically work with retailers, online sellers, distributors, government organizations, and corporate buyers.
Because products are purchased in larger quantities, businesses benefit from lower prices compared to retail purchases.
How Wholesale Trading Works
The wholesale supply chain is straightforward:
Manufacturer → Wholesale Supplier → Business or Retailer → End Customer
Wholesale companies act as the link between manufacturers and businesses, making it easier to source products, manage inventory, and distribute goods efficiently.
Benefits of Wholesale Trading
Wholesale trading offers several advantages for businesses:
- Lower Costs: Bulk purchasing reduces the price per unit, helping businesses increase profit margins.
- Wide Product Selection: Many wholesalers supply products across multiple industries, allowing buyers to source everything from one supplier.
- Reliable Supply: Established wholesalers help businesses maintain consistent inventory and avoid stock shortages.
- Simplified Procurement: Working with one trusted supplier saves time and reduces the complexity of dealing with multiple manufacturers.
Wholesale vs. Retail
Although both involve selling products, wholesale and retail businesses serve different markets.
Wholesale companies sell products in bulk to businesses, while retailers sell individual products directly to consumers. Wholesale pricing is generally lower because orders are placed in larger quantities.
